1. 程式人生 > >計算機重灌系統後啟動出現grub游標解決辦法

計算機重灌系統後啟動出現grub游標解決辦法

首先描述一下問題:開機啟動後系統無法boot 停留在grub 游標處。

然後,出現這個前我對計算機做了什麼?  之前計算機裝的雙系統是windows7 + centos 但centos實在用得不爽,所以想重灌ubuntu,於是我手賤地在windows系統下用分割槽大師直接把centos所在分割槽格式化了,所以出現了這樣的悲劇。

講一下為什麼會這樣吧,因為計算機啟動是從mbr開始的,計算機原先的mbr應該是引導計算機到centos的bootloaler的,但現在那個區已經被我格式化了,所以無法再啟動,於是跳出了grub命令列,需要使用者手動新增啟動程式。

最後講怎麼解決: 第一肯定是要把電腦先啟動起來,進入系統之後才好解決問題。通過下面的命令手動新增啟動程式,在grub游標後鍵入 : 

1. rootnoverify (hd0,0)  回車; 這是選定啟動程式的root分割槽,我的windows系統是安裝在C盤的,所以這裡是(hd0,0)。

2. chainloader +1  回車;  這是選定啟動程式的扇區,一般啟動程式都安裝在每個盤的第一個扇區。

3. boot  回車; 啟動,如果沒有意外,這是系統就啟動進入windows系統了。

這還只是成功了一半,只是進入了系統,如果再次重啟還是會出現grub 游標,因為mbr是rom 必須手動寫入才會改變,所以下一步是要重新修復mbr。

進入windows系統了就會比較簡單了,有很多工具可以使用,我使用的是常用來安裝雙系統的easyBCD 工具,在easyBCD 的某一個選項裡 (具體那一個忘了,所有點一遍總會看到)有一個寫入windows  mbr 選項,點選寫入就可以了,此時mbr內容已經重新指向windows系統,開機重啟你就可以進入windows系統了。

至於硬碟安裝雙系統的事就不說了,網上一大堆教程。